【技术实现步骤摘要】
鉴权方法与终端设备
[0001]本申请要求于2021年11月03日提交中国专利局、申请号为202111294528.0、申请名称为“鉴权方法”的中国专利申请的优先权,其全部内容通过引用结合在本申请中。
[0002]本申请涉及终端
,尤其涉及一种鉴权方法与终端设备。
技术介绍
[0003]目前,近场通信技术NFC(near field communication,NFC)已经在终端设备中的普遍使用。通常地,用户可以使用具有NFC功能的终端设备靠近读卡器,并与读卡器之间互相鉴权。在鉴权完毕后,实现目标功能。例如,用户可以使用具有NFC功能的终端设备靠近公交车的读卡器,与公交车读卡器之间互相鉴权,在鉴权完毕后,完成刷公交卡的功能;又如用户可以使用具有NFC功能的终端设备靠近门禁的读卡器,与门禁的读卡器之间互相鉴权,在鉴权完毕后,完成解锁门禁功能。
[0004]通常情况下,终端设备的NFC芯片中可以集成嵌入式安全模块(embedded secure element,eSE)。当终端设备的NFC芯片接收到来自读卡 ...
【技术保护点】
【技术特征摘要】
1.一种鉴权方法,其特征在于,应用于终端设备,所述终端设备包括近场通信控制器NFCC和处理器,所述方法包括:所述NFCC响应于来自读卡器的验证指令,生成应答消息,其中,所述应答消息携带有第一验证信息;所述NFCC向所述读卡器发送所述应答消息;所述NFCC接收来自所述读卡器的加密的第二验证信息;所述NFCC利用所述第一验证信息、所述加密的第二验证信息以及加密的预设的卡片信息,与所述读卡器完成鉴权交互,其中,所述预设的卡片信息包括预设的卡密钥。2.根据权利要求1所述的方法,其特征在于,所述NFCC利用所述第一验证信息、所述加密的第二验证信息以及加密的预设的卡片信息,与所述读卡器完成鉴权交互,包括:所述NFCC对加密的所述卡片信息解密,得到所述预设的卡密钥;所述NFCC根据所述预设的卡密钥解密所述第二验证信息;所述NFCC根据所述第二验证信息、所述第一验证信息验证所述读卡器;若对所述读卡器验证通过,则所述NFCC基于所述预设的卡密钥对所述第二验证信息加密;所述NFCC向所述读卡器发送加密的所述第二验证信息,以使所述读卡器根据接收的所述第二验证信息以及发送的所述第二验证信息,验证所述终端设备。3.根据权利要求1所述的方法,其特征在于,所述终端设备处于关机状态或开机状态。4.根据权利要求1所述的方法,其特征在于,在所述NFCC响应于来自读卡器的验证指令,生成应答消息之前,所述方法还包括:所述处理器在TEE向所述NFCC中写入加密的卡片信息;所述NFCC缓存所述加密的卡片信息。5.根据权利要求1所述的方法,其特征在于,所述处理器在REE中与所述NFCC通信的总线、与所述处理器在TEE中与所述NFCC通信的总线相同,所述方法还包括:在被指示在所述TEE中通过所述总线与所述NFCC通信的情况下,所述处理器在所述TEE中检测所述总线是否处于通信状态;若未处于通信状态,则所述处理器在所述TEE中锁定所述总线;所述处理器在所述TEE中通过所述总线与所述NFCC通信;在所述处理器与所述NFCC通信完毕后,所述处理器解锁所述总线。6.根据权利要求1所述的方法,其特征在于,所述处理器在REE中通过第一总线与所述NFCC通信,所述处理器在TEE中通过第二总线与所述NFCC通信...
还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。